更换数据库的步骤是什么

fiy 其他 16

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    更换数据库是一个复杂的过程,需要仔细计划和执行。以下是更换数据库的一般步骤:

    1.评估和选择新的数据库:首先,需要评估当前数据库的性能、稳定性和功能是否满足需求。然后,根据需求选择合适的新数据库。考虑因素包括性能、可扩展性、安全性、成本等。

    2.制定迁移计划:在开始迁移之前,需要制定详细的迁移计划。计划中应包括迁移的时间表、资源分配、风险评估和备份策略等。

    3.备份数据:在迁移之前,务必对现有数据库进行完整的备份。备份数据是非常重要的,以防止数据丢失或损坏。

    4.创建新数据库环境:在迁移之前,需要在新的数据库环境中创建数据库和表结构。确保新数据库的配置和性能与现有数据库相匹配。

    5.迁移数据:将现有数据库中的数据迁移到新的数据库中。这可以通过导出和导入数据、使用ETL工具或编写脚本来完成。

    6.测试和验证:在迁移完成后,需要对新数据库进行测试和验证,确保数据的一致性和正确性。进行一系列的功能测试、性能测试和安全测试,以确保新数据库的稳定性和可用性。

    7.更新应用程序:在迁移完成后,需要更新应用程序的连接字符串和数据库访问代码,以便连接到新的数据库。

    8.培训和支持:为了确保顺利过渡,需要提供培训和支持给相关人员。培训用户和管理员使用新的数据库,并提供技术支持解决问题。

    9.监测和优化:一旦迁移完成,需要定期监测和优化新数据库的性能。通过监测数据库的指标和运行性能调优,以提高数据库的效率和响应速度。

    10.回滚计划:在迁移过程中,需要制定回滚计划,以防迁移失败或出现严重的问题。确保有备份和恢复策略,以便在需要时可以回滚到原有数据库。

    总结:更换数据库是一个复杂的过程,需要仔细计划和执行。通过评估和选择新的数据库、制定迁移计划、备份数据、创建新数据库环境、迁移数据、测试和验证、更新应用程序、培训和支持、监测和优化、回滚计划等步骤,可以顺利完成数据库的更换。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    更换数据库是一项复杂的任务,需要经过一系列的步骤来完成。以下是更换数据库的常见步骤:

    1. 需求分析:首先,需要明确更换数据库的原因和目标。确定更换数据库后所需的功能和性能需求,以及对现有系统的影响。

    2. 数据库选择:根据需求分析的结果,选择适合的数据库产品。考虑数据库的功能、性能、可扩展性、安全性等因素,与现有系统的兼容性也需要考虑在内。

    3. 数据库设计:根据新选择的数据库,重新设计数据库架构和数据模型。将现有系统的数据迁移到新数据库中,并进行必要的数据转换和清理工作。

    4. 数据迁移:将现有系统中的数据从旧数据库中导出,并导入到新数据库中。这个过程可能需要使用特定的工具和脚本,以确保数据的完整性和一致性。

    5. 系统重构:根据新数据库的特性和要求,对现有系统进行必要的修改和重构。这包括修改数据库连接和查询语句等部分,以适应新数据库的语法和特性。

    6. 数据库配置:配置新数据库的参数和选项,以优化性能和安全性。这包括设置缓存、索引、权限控制等。

    7. 测试和验证:在切换到新数据库之前,进行全面的测试和验证工作。包括功能测试、性能测试、兼容性测试等,以确保新数据库能够满足系统的需求。

    8. 切换和部署:在经过充分测试和验证后,将系统切换到新数据库上。这包括修改系统配置、更新数据库连接信息,并进行必要的部署和发布工作。

    9. 监控和优化:在切换到新数据库后,需要对系统进行持续的监控和优化工作。通过监控数据库性能和运行状况,及时发现和解决问题,并根据实际情况调整数据库配置和优化策略。

    总之,更换数据库是一项复杂的任务,需要仔细规划和准备。在执行过程中,需要考虑到系统的稳定性和数据的完整性,确保顺利完成数据库的更换,并对系统进行必要的优化和调整。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    更换数据库是一个涉及到数据库迁移和配置的过程。下面是一个一般的更换数据库的步骤:

    1. 选择新的数据库
      首先,你需要选择一个新的数据库来替代当前的数据库。你可以根据你的需求和预算选择不同的数据库,例如 MySQL、PostgreSQL、Oracle等。

    2. 创建新的数据库
      在选择了新的数据库之后,你需要在目标服务器上创建一个新的数据库。具体的创建方法可能会因数据库类型而有所不同,你可以参考数据库的官方文档来了解如何创建新的数据库。

    3. 导出旧数据库的数据
      在迁移数据库之前,你需要将旧数据库中的数据导出。你可以使用数据库管理工具或者命令行工具来导出数据。具体的导出方法也会因数据库类型而有所不同,你可以参考数据库的官方文档来了解如何导出数据。

    4. 导入数据到新数据库
      导出了旧数据库的数据之后,你需要将数据导入到新的数据库中。同样,你可以使用数据库管理工具或者命令行工具来导入数据。具体的导入方法也会因数据库类型而有所不同,你可以参考数据库的官方文档来了解如何导入数据。

    5. 修改应用程序的数据库配置
      在将数据导入到新的数据库之后,你需要修改应用程序的数据库配置,以便应用程序可以连接到新的数据库。你需要修改数据库的连接字符串、用户名、密码等配置信息,确保应用程序能够正常连接到新的数据库。

    6. 测试应用程序
      在完成了数据库的迁移和配置之后,你需要测试应用程序是否能够正常运行。你可以进行一些基本的功能测试和性能测试,确保应用程序在新的数据库上能够正常工作。

    7. 切换到新的数据库
      如果应用程序在测试中没有出现问题,你可以将应用程序切换到新的数据库上。你可以关闭旧的数据库,或者将应用程序的流量逐渐切换到新的数据库上,确保应用程序在切换后能够正常运行。

    8. 监控和优化
      在切换到新的数据库后,你需要监控数据库的性能和稳定性,并进行必要的优化。你可以使用数据库管理工具或者监控工具来监控数据库的状态,例如查询响应时间、并发连接数等指标,以及进行数据库的性能优化,例如索引优化、查询优化等。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部